Poquoson High School, a public school located in Poquoson, VA, serves grades 9-12 in the Poquoson City Public Schools.It has received a GreatSchools Rating of 7 out of 10, based on a variety of school quality measures.

Poquoson High School is a public school located in Poquoson, VA. 647 students attend Poquoson High School.

School Ratings

Category Rating Details
Test Scores 7/10 The Test Score Rating examines how students at this school performed on standardized tests compared with other schools in the state. The Test Rating was created using 2025 Virginia Standards of Learning data from Virginia Department of Education, and using 2025 Virginia Standards of Learning (SOL) End-of-Course data from Virginia Department of Education.
College Readiness 7/10 The College Readiness Rating uses this high school's graduation rates, college entrance exam participation and performance, or AP, IB, or Dual Enrollment participation to determine how well schools are preparing students for success in college and beyond. The College Readiness Rating was created using the following data from the 2021 Civil Rights Data Collection: percentage of students enrolled in IB, AP or Dual Enrollment classes in grades 9-12, using 2025 4-year high school graduation rate data from Virginia Department of Education, using 2025 demographic data from the National Center for Education Statistics, and using 2025 demographic data from Virginia Department of Education.
